"This condition was originally described in 1831 by the French anatomist and military surgeon, Baron Guillaume Dupuytren (1777-1835) 2."

"Dupuytren contracture is considered the most common superficial fibromatoses. Prevalence is estimated at 1-2% of the population 12, increasing to 20% at the age of 65 years. There is a male predominance (M:F = ~3.5:1) 12."
